KAN`ский блог Мысли вслух…
  • Апр
    24

    Make

    Filed under: Без рубрики;

    Обычная процедура компиляции программ сводится к выдаче команды make install clean или же двух последовательных команд: make install и make clean в соответствующем каталоге. Более интересны следующие опции программы make, используемые при работе с деревом портирования.

    Опция:

    fetch — позволяет загрузить необходимые файлы для построения программ,
    extract -распаковать архив с исходными текстами,
    patch -произвести изменения (патчи) в исходных текстах,
    configure -сконфигурировать программы,
    build -откомпилировать программы,
    install (reinstall)-установить (повторно) программы, clean -очистить каталог от временных рабочих файлов,
    deinstall — деинсталлировать порт
    distclean -удалить из системы файлы с исходными текстами.

    В подкаталогах дерева портирования обычно содержатся следующие файлы:

    Makefile -файл, необходимый для построения программ,
    distinfo -файл, содержащий список архивов с иходными текстами программ и их контрольные суммы,
    pkg-comment -однострочное и
    pkg-descr -более подробное описание содержимого данного элемента портирования,
    pkg-plist -список файлов, входящих в данный набор программ, кроме того может иметься подкаталог files, в котором содержатся файлы, необходимые для дополнения и изменения исходных текстов.
    No Comments

Leave a reply

Для отправки комментария вам необходимо авторизоваться.